How to use a downloaded font - Go to Start > Control Panel. Open the Fonts folder. Browse for the font you want to install (you extracted this from the zip file earlier) Click OK. All Windows versions. Drag and drop (or copy and paste) the font file to the folder C:\Windows\Fonts. If you want to temporarily install a font, just Double-click the font file and you can use it ...

Mary Sauer. 6 people found this reply helpful. ·. Copy the font files (.ttf or .otf) to fonts:// in the File manager. Or: Go into the /home folder, in the menu select View > Show Hidden Files, you will see the hidden folder .fonts (if not, create it) then copy the font files there. Or: (under some Linux versions - Ubuntu for example) Double-click the font file > "Install font" button in the preview window.From the homepage side panel, click Brand. Click the Brand Kit tab.
